Squatting clamp down is upon us
August 31, 2012
The new section 144 of the Legal Aid, Sentencing and Punishment of Offenders Act 2012 comes into effect on 1st September 2012. This section creates a new offence of squatting in a residential building, which will apply throughout England and Wales. Earlier today in Nottingham County Court, a judge granted a possession order.
Published:
August 02, 2010 12:36
by Court reporter
A judge granted a posession order for the JB Spray factory in Radford on Monday morning. The order gives the legal right for David Andrew Phillips, the legal owner, to evict squatters from the building which has been occupied since last Spring.
